Condenser water return pipework [1] the cooling tower return pipework is installed to transport the warm water from the condenser side of the water cooled chiller to the cooling tower, with the flow being provided by the condenser water pumps that are installed on the supply side of the tower [tower to chiller] to move the water around the system.

The water is exposed to air as it flows throughout the cooling tower. the air is being pulled by an motor driven electric “cooling tower fan”. when the air and water come together, a small volume of water evaporates, creating an action of cooling. the colder water gets pumped back to the process equipment that absorbs heat or the condenser.
